From: Bdale Garbee Date: Sat, 8 Nov 2008 04:33:51 +0000 (-0800) Subject: initial snapshot after moving out of openalt directory X-Git-Tag: fab-v0.1~60 X-Git-Url: https://git.gag.com/?p=hw%2Ftelemetrum;a=commitdiff_plain;h=8eba9bc822f8d0963fb882a0c4c04f2d92333fc9 initial snapshot after moving out of openalt directory --- 8eba9bc822f8d0963fb882a0c4c04f2d92333fc9 diff --git a/Makefile b/Makefile new file mode 100644 index 0000000..44aa7ed --- /dev/null +++ b/Makefile @@ -0,0 +1,18 @@ +all: drc bom + +drc: beacon.sch + -gnetlist -g drc2 beacon.sch -o beacon.drc + +bom: beacon.sch + gnetlist -g bom -o beacon.bom beacon.sch + +pcb: beacon.sch project + gsch2pcb project + +zip: beacon.plated-drill.cnc beacon.back.gbr beacon.front.gbr beacon.fab.gbr + zip beacon.zip beacon.plated-drill.cnc beacon.back.gbr beacon.front.gbr beacon.fab.gbr + +clean: + rm -f *.bom *.drc *.log *~ beacon.ps *.gbr *.cnc *bak* *- *.zip + rm -f *.net *.xy *.cmd + rm -f *.partslist diff --git a/beacon.sch b/beacon.sch new file mode 100644 index 0000000..a3d15f9 --- /dev/null +++ b/beacon.sch @@ -0,0 +1,369 @@ +v 20080127 1 +C 40000 40000 0 0 0 title-E-bdale.sym +C 47300 59300 1 0 0 PIC18F2550.sym +{ +T 53000 65400 5 10 1 1 0 0 1 +refdes=U? +T 52700 62300 5 10 0 0 0 0 1 +device=PIC18F242 +T 52700 62000 5 10 0 0 0 0 1 +footprint=DIP28 +} +N 46400 64700 47300 64700 4 +{ +T 46400 64800 5 10 1 1 0 0 1 +netname=VPP +} +C 46600 58600 1 90 0 capacitor-1.sym +{ +T 45900 58800 5 10 0 0 90 0 1 +device=CAPACITOR +T 46800 59300 5 10 1 1 180 0 1 +refdes=C3 +T 45700 58800 5 10 0 0 90 0 1 +symversion=0.1 +T 46600 58700 5 10 1 1 0 0 1 +value=0.1uF +} +C 46300 58200 1 0 0 gnd-1.sym +N 46400 58500 46400 58600 4 +N 47300 59500 46400 59500 4 +N 53700 60300 54800 60300 4 +{ +T 54600 60400 5 10 1 1 0 0 1 +netname=TX +} +N 53700 60700 54800 60700 4 +{ +T 54600 60800 5 10 1 1 0 0 1 +netname=RX +} +N 46400 61900 47300 61900 4 +{ +T 46400 62000 5 10 1 1 0 0 1 +netname=GND +} +N 53700 61100 54800 61100 4 +{ +T 54400 61200 5 10 1 1 0 0 1 +netname=GND +} +C 69800 58900 1 0 0 CC1050.sym +{ +T 72700 64400 5 10 1 1 0 0 1 +refdes=U? +T 75200 61200 5 10 0 0 0 0 1 +device=PIC18F242 +T 75200 60900 5 10 0 0 0 0 1 +footprint=DIP28 +} +C 57400 57900 1 0 0 miniUSB.sym +{ +T 57695 60300 5 10 1 1 0 0 1 +refdes=J? +T 57755 58295 5 10 0 1 0 0 1 +footprint=548190572 +} +N 57200 58100 57200 58700 4 +N 57200 58700 57400 58700 4 +N 57400 58300 57200 58300 4 +N 53700 59500 57400 59500 4 +{ +T 54600 59600 5 10 1 1 0 0 1 +netname=D- +} +N 53700 59900 55000 59900 4 +{ +T 54600 60000 5 10 1 1 0 0 1 +netname=D+ +} +N 55000 59900 55000 59100 4 +N 55000 59100 57400 59100 4 +C 57000 60800 1 0 0 5V-plus-1.sym +N 57200 60800 57200 59900 4 +N 57200 59900 57400 59900 4 +C 60600 60200 1 0 0 MAX1555.sym +{ +T 60995 61395 5 10 1 1 0 0 1 +refdes=U? +T 61295 60895 5 10 1 1 0 0 1 +device=MAX1555 +T 60595 60195 5 10 0 1 0 0 1 +footprint=SOT23-5 +} +N 60600 60700 57200 60700 4 +C 61500 59600 1 0 0 gnd-1.sym +N 61600 60200 61600 59900 4 +C 47500 53500 1 270 0 led.sym +{ +T 47750 53400 5 10 1 1 0 0 1 +refdes=D1 +T 48100 53600 5 10 0 0 270 0 1 +device=LED +T 47500 53550 5 10 0 1 270 0 1 +footprint=1206 +} +C 48800 53500 1 270 0 led.sym +{ +T 49050 53400 5 10 1 1 0 0 1 +refdes=D2 +T 49400 53600 5 10 0 0 270 0 1 +device=LED +T 48800 53550 5 10 0 1 270 0 1 +footprint=1206 +} +C 50100 53500 1 270 0 led.sym +{ +T 50350 53400 5 10 1 1 0 0 1 +refdes=D3 +T 50700 53600 5 10 0 0 270 0 1 +device=LED +T 50100 53550 5 10 0 1 270 0 1 +footprint=1206 +} +C 50100 54400 1 270 0 resistor-1.sym +{ +T 50500 54100 5 10 0 0 270 0 1 +device=RESISTOR +T 50400 54100 5 10 1 1 0 0 1 +refdes=R3 +T 50400 53800 5 10 1 1 0 0 1 +value=270 +} +C 48800 54400 1 270 0 resistor-1.sym +{ +T 49200 54100 5 10 0 0 270 0 1 +device=RESISTOR +T 49100 54100 5 10 1 1 0 0 1 +refdes=R2 +T 49100 53800 5 10 1 1 0 0 1 +value=270 +} +C 47500 54400 1 270 0 resistor-1.sym +{ +T 47900 54100 5 10 0 0 270 0 1 +device=RESISTOR +T 47800 54100 5 10 1 1 0 0 1 +refdes=R1 +T 47800 53800 5 10 1 1 0 0 1 +value=270 +} +C 50100 52800 1 0 0 gnd-1.sym +C 48800 52800 1 0 0 gnd-1.sym +C 47500 52600 1 0 0 gnd-1.sym +T 40000 40000 8 10 1 1 0 0 1 +value=270 +C 47400 54600 1 0 0 vcc-1.sym +N 48900 54400 48900 54800 4 +N 48900 54800 48400 54800 4 +{ +T 48500 54900 5 10 1 1 0 0 1 +netname=SL1 +} +N 50200 54400 50200 54800 4 +N 50200 54800 49700 54800 4 +{ +T 49800 54900 5 10 1 1 0 0 1 +netname=SL2 +} +C 46300 54200 1 270 0 cap-polar.sym +{ +T 47000 54000 5 10 0 0 270 0 1 +device=POLARIZED_CAPACITOR +T 46800 53900 5 10 1 1 0 0 1 +refdes=C1 +T 47200 54000 5 10 0 0 270 0 1 +symversion=0.1 +T 46300 54205 5 10 0 1 270 0 1 +footprint=1206 +T 46800 53600 5 10 1 1 0 0 1 +value=10uF +} +N 47600 54400 47600 54600 4 +N 46500 54500 46500 54200 4 +N 46500 53300 46500 53000 4 +N 47600 52900 47600 53100 4 +C 52300 52800 1 90 0 switch-pushbutton-no-1.sym +{ +T 52700 53600 5 10 1 1 180 0 1 +refdes=S1 +T 51700 53200 5 10 0 0 90 0 1 +device=SWITCH_PUSHBUTTON_NO +T 52500 53200 5 10 1 1 0 0 1 +value=Reset +} +C 53800 52800 1 90 0 switch-pushbutton-no-1.sym +{ +T 54300 53600 5 10 1 1 180 0 1 +refdes=S2 +T 53200 53200 5 10 0 0 90 0 1 +device=SWITCH_PUSHBUTTON_NO +T 54000 53200 5 10 1 1 0 0 1 +value=PRG +} +C 53900 54000 1 90 0 resistor-1.sym +{ +T 53500 54300 5 10 0 0 90 0 1 +device=RESISTOR +T 54300 54700 5 10 1 1 180 0 1 +refdes=R5 +} +C 52400 54000 1 90 0 resistor-1.sym +{ +T 52000 54300 5 10 0 0 90 0 1 +device=RESISTOR +T 52800 54700 5 10 1 1 180 0 1 +refdes=R4 +} +N 52300 53800 52300 54000 4 +N 52300 53900 52900 53900 4 +{ +T 52600 54000 5 10 1 1 0 0 1 +netname=VPP +} +N 53800 54000 53800 53800 4 +N 53800 53900 54500 53900 4 +{ +T 54200 54000 5 10 1 1 0 0 1 +netname=CS1 +} +C 52100 54900 1 0 0 vcc-1.sym +C 53600 54900 1 0 0 vcc-1.sym +C 53700 52500 1 0 0 gnd-1.sym +C 52200 52500 1 0 0 gnd-1.sym +N 56000 54900 55400 54900 4 +{ +T 55400 55000 5 10 1 1 0 0 1 +netname=VPP +} +N 56000 54500 55400 54500 4 +{ +T 55400 54600 5 10 1 1 0 0 1 +netname=VCC +} +N 56000 54100 55400 54100 4 +{ +T 55400 54200 5 10 1 1 0 0 1 +netname=GND +} +N 56000 53700 55400 53700 4 +{ +T 55400 53800 5 10 1 1 0 0 1 +netname=PGD +} +N 56000 53300 55400 53300 4 +{ +T 55400 53400 5 10 1 1 0 0 1 +netname=PGC +} +C 56000 52500 1 0 0 conn-icsp.sym +{ +T 56355 55195 5 10 1 1 0 0 1 +refdes=JP2 +} +C 49900 50900 1 90 0 crystal-1.sym +{ +T 49400 51100 5 10 0 0 90 0 1 +device=CRYSTAL +T 49200 51100 5 10 0 0 90 0 1 +symversion=0.1 +T 50000 51200 5 10 1 1 0 0 1 +value=20mhz +T 49400 51200 5 10 1 1 0 0 1 +refdes=X1 +} +C 50000 51600 1 0 0 capacitor-1.sym +{ +T 50200 52300 5 10 0 0 0 0 1 +device=CAPACITOR +T 50100 52100 5 10 1 1 0 0 1 +refdes=C10 +T 50200 52500 5 10 0 0 0 0 1 +symversion=0.1 +T 50600 52100 5 10 1 1 0 0 1 +value=22pF +} +C 50000 50500 1 0 0 capacitor-1.sym +{ +T 50200 51200 5 10 0 0 0 0 1 +device=CAPACITOR +T 50100 50300 5 10 1 1 0 0 1 +refdes=C11 +T 50200 51400 5 10 0 0 0 0 1 +symversion=0.1 +T 50600 50300 5 10 1 1 0 0 1 +value=22pF +} +N 49800 51800 49800 51600 4 +N 49800 50700 49800 50900 4 +N 50900 51800 51100 51800 4 +N 51100 51800 51100 50700 4 +N 51100 50700 50900 50700 4 +C 51400 50800 1 0 0 gnd-1.sym +N 51100 51300 51500 51300 4 +N 51500 51300 51500 51100 4 +N 48700 51800 50000 51800 4 +{ +T 48700 51900 5 10 1 1 0 0 1 +netname=OSC_1 +} +N 48700 50700 50000 50700 4 +{ +T 48700 50800 5 10 1 1 0 0 1 +netname=OSC_2 +} +C 45600 53300 1 90 0 capacitor-1.sym +{ +T 44900 53500 5 10 0 0 90 0 1 +device=CAPACITOR +T 45900 54000 5 10 1 1 180 0 1 +refdes=C2 +T 44700 53500 5 10 0 0 90 0 1 +symversion=0.1 +T 45600 53500 5 10 1 1 0 0 1 +value=0.1uF +} +N 45400 54200 45400 54500 4 +N 45400 54500 47600 54500 4 +N 45400 53300 45400 53000 4 +N 45400 53000 47600 53000 4 +N 47300 60300 46400 60300 4 +{ +T 46400 60400 5 10 1 1 0 0 1 +netname=SL2 +} +N 47300 60700 46400 60700 4 +{ +T 46400 60800 5 10 1 1 0 0 1 +netname=SL1 +} +N 46400 59900 47300 59900 4 +{ +T 46400 60000 5 10 1 1 0 0 1 +netname=CS1 +} +N 47300 61100 46400 61100 4 +{ +T 46400 61200 5 10 1 1 0 0 1 +netname=OSC_2 +} +N 47300 61500 46400 61500 4 +{ +T 46400 61600 5 10 1 1 0 0 1 +netname=OSC_1 +} +N 53700 61500 54800 61500 4 +{ +T 54400 61600 5 10 1 1 0 0 1 +netname=VCC +} +N 53700 64700 54800 64700 4 +{ +T 54400 64800 5 10 1 1 0 0 1 +netname=PGD +} +N 53700 64300 54800 64300 4 +{ +T 54400 64400 5 10 1 1 0 0 1 +netname=PGC +} diff --git a/gattribrc b/gattribrc new file mode 120000 index 0000000..441e62e --- /dev/null +++ b/gattribrc @@ -0,0 +1 @@ +gschemrc \ No newline at end of file diff --git a/gnetlistrc b/gnetlistrc new file mode 120000 index 0000000..441e62e --- /dev/null +++ b/gnetlistrc @@ -0,0 +1 @@ +gschemrc \ No newline at end of file diff --git a/gschemrc b/gschemrc new file mode 100644 index 0000000..55565aa --- /dev/null +++ b/gschemrc @@ -0,0 +1,2 @@ +;; list libraries here. order matters as this sets the search order +(component-library "../bdale/sym")